At the end of day 2 Hiarcs, Rybka and Junior all have 2.5/3. Only 1 game tomorrow starting at 8 local time. The Hiarcs game will start at 9 as the mobile phone can not get here till then. Our new playing room is much better - more pictures will follow soon. Rybka is running on a cluster and at 1 point declared mate in over 1900 moves - the problem was that the position was drawn - a photo of the screen will follow also.
